Not going to be a huge help on definite height, but I would say it depends on how you reload. And your personal body type, height, ect. I know guys who reload standing up, as well as those who sit. I generally sit down, but this is me. Also, what type of chair do you use? It is a regular chair, a stool, how high is the chair or stool? Then how long of a handle are you manipulating, and how does that work with you body build. I think you get where I am going with this, it depends. I have a reloading set up that is basically at a regular table height in a standard chair, it works for me, but it might not work for you if for not other reason than different arm lengths.
What I would suggest, if you are building the reloading bench, is to grab some tables, or what have you, and do a couple mock ups to see what works best for you and your general reloading posture, be that sitting or standing, and then figure how to build it around you.
